I have been searching without luck for 3rd party grot/gretchin/snotling bits, especially heads. Anyone k ow of any good sites for that?
   
Made in us
Repentia Mistress






This may not really answer your question, but here are some suggestions: You could go with the WHFB Goblin box for heads, bodies, and legs, and do some simple conversions to arm them with the appropriate weapons. Proiteus has a massive Grot army that uses a lot of IG bitz, too. Personally, I like simply buying Grot heads on eBay and converting Cadians straight out of the box with shorter legs and such.
